  • Understanding the Collared Peccary or Javelina


  • The collared peccary, or javelina, is a medium-sized mammal native to the arid regions of the Southwestern United States, including Arizona, New Mexico, and Texas, as well as parts of Mexico. It's often mistaken for a wild pig due to its similar appearance, but it's important to note that javelinas belong to a different family within the animal kingdom.


  • Javelinas have a distinctive appearance, with a dark, coarse coat and a noticeable "collar" of white or light-colored fur across their shoulders. They are known for their keen sense of smell and hearing, making them a challenging game species to pursue. Despite their relatively small size, javelinas can be tough and resilient, making them an exciting target for hunters seeking a unique experience.


  • The Thrill of Javelina Hunting in Southwestern Deserts


  • Hunting javelina in the Southwestern deserts offers hunters a thrilling adventure that combines skill, patience, and knowledge of the terrain. Here are some key factors that make it a unique and rewarding experience:


  • Challenging Pursuit: Javelinas are known for their evasiveness and the ability to quickly disappear into the desert landscape. Tracking and getting within range of these elusive creatures requires a keen eye and a well-thought-out hunting strategy.


  • Stunning Desert Scenery: The Southwestern deserts are known for their breathtaking landscapes, featuring vast open spaces, towering cacti, and stunning sunsets. Hunting in this environment allows you to connect with nature and appreciate the beauty of the desert.


  • Seasonal Opportunities: Javelina hunting seasons in the Southwestern states typically vary, so hunters have the opportunity to plan their trips according to their preferences and schedules.


  • Team Effort: Javelina hunting often involves teamwork and collaboration with fellow hunters. Sharing the experience with friends or family can make the adventure even more memorable.
